Circle with Radius 6

A circle of radius 6 has an area of 113.097336 and a circumference of 37.699112, with a diameter of 12. Both of those are exact multiples of π before they are turned into decimals — the area is 36π and the circumference is 12π — which is worth seeing, because it is where the irrationality lives. STEP-BY-STEP

1

Given: radius r = 6

2

Diameter: d = 2r = 2 × 6 = 12

3

Circumference: C = 2πr = 2 × π × 6 = 37.699112

4

Area: A = πr² = π × 6² = 113.097336
